For many of us, the habit of smoking was so overpowering and enslaving that breaking free of it brings on a re-birth of sorts. We emerge from the ashes of nicotine addiction changed, often in profound ways. Terri's quit story is a beautiful example of this transformation, and her words are sure to inspire you.
- "I've attempted to stop smoking numerous times during the last 30 years. Some periods of smoking cessation were fairly long -- 6 years, 2 years, 10 months, 6 months. But, during each of those quit attempts, I never thought that I was really finished with smoking. I felt like a smoker who was not smoking."
